Katerina | Diethood

Marshmallows, strawberries, nuts and cranberries all covered in deliciously sweet white chocolate.

4.50 from 2 votes

Rate this Recipe!

Print Recipe Pin Recipe Save

Prep Time 15 minutes mins

Cook Time 6 hours hrs

Total Time 6 hours hrs 15 minutes mins

Ingredients

  • 1 bag (10-ounces) mini marshmallows
  • 1-1/2 cups halved walnuts
  • 1 bag (5-ounces) dried cranberries
  • 1 bag (1-ounce) dried strawberries
  • 3 bags (36-ounces) white chocolate chips (I used Ghirardelli)
  • 2 tablespoons vegetable shortening (you can also use about 4 tablespoons vegetable oil)

Instructions

  • In a mixing bowl combine marshmallows, walnuts, cranberries and strawberries; scoop out 2 cups and set those aside.

  • Line a 13x9 baking pan with wax paper, leaving a two inch overhang on opposite sides; set aside.

  • Set up a double boiler by filling a saucepan with about 2-inches of water. Bring to a simmer.

  • Place a large mixing bowl on top of saucepan (one that will not touch the water on the bottom) and add white chocolate chips and vegetable oil to the top bowl.

  • Stirring frequently, cook chocolate chips until melted and smooth.

  • Remove from heat and stir in the marshmallow mixture. (NOT the 2 cups reserved)

  • Transfer chocolate mixture to previously prepared baking pan and smooth and mold with a buttered spatula.

  • Sprinkle the remaining 2 cups of the marshmallow mixture over the top, gently pressing down with your palms.

  • Place the pan in the refrigerator for 4 to 6 hours or until completely set. Overnight is best.

  • Using the wax paper overhang, lift out of pan and place on a cutting board.

  • Using a sharp knife, cut into bars, cleaning the knife blade in between cuts.

  • Serve.

Notes

Store in an airtight container between layers of waxed paper.
Can be made 1 week ahead. Keep in a cool and dry place.
